Lowe's Lead Product Designer Charlotte , North Carolina Apply Now The Lead Product Designer provides consultation and direction on translating business requirements into effective product designs. This includes responsibility for driving design decisions and leading the overall delivery of high-quality design maps, user journeys, wireframes, supporting visuals, prototypes and pixel perfect design comps. This role serves as a product design expert for project teams throughout the process of conceptualizing and building product design solutions. In addition, the individual in this role personally develops and delivers design solutions for various complex technology applications across different business areas.

The Lead Product Designer works with Designers, Engineers and Content Developers to lead the delivery of assigned design projects in a timely and efficient manner and often provides creative approval of work completed by others on the design team.

To be successful, the Lead Product Designer must have a strong knowledge of external processes and technologies, both standard and unique to Lowe’s, including the work processes, technologies, platforms, and services of the business and IT capabilities.

About Lowe’s

Lowe's Companies, Inc. (NYSE: LOW) is a FORTUNE 50 home improvement company serving approximately 17 million customer transactions a week in the U.S. With total fiscal year 2022 sales of over $97 billion, approximately $92 billion of sales were generated in the U.S., where Lowe's operates over 1,700 home improvement stores and employs approximately 300,000 associates. Based in Mooresville, N.C., Lowe's supports the communities it serves through programs focused on creating safe, affordable housing and helping to develop the next generation of skilled trade experts.
